Tourmaster Ridgecrest Mesh Adventure Jacket and Pants | Gear Review

Tourmaster Ridgecrest Mesh Adventure jacket (Sand) pants (Black) Since the first issue of Rider’s 50th anniversary year‚ which includes this Tourmaster Ridgecrest Mesh Adventure jacket and pants review in Gear Lab‚ is making its way to reader mailboxes‚ I decided to look up the issue in which we published our first Tourmaster product review. In the January 1993 issue – 31 years ago! – former editorial director Bill Stermer reviewed a pair of Tourmaster Grand Tour Elite Gloves. Tourmaster is one of the in-house apparel brands sold by Helmet House‚ a distributor founded in 1969 by Bob Miller and Phil Bellomy‚ who started out selling helmets on weekends at swap meets in Southern California. As our long-time readers know from our many Tourmaster reviews over the years‚ the brand has a full line of jackets‚ pants‚ boots‚ gloves‚ heated gear‚ raingear‚ luggage‚ and motorcycle covers designed for touring riders. Tourmaster Ridgecrest Mesh Adventure jacket in Sand The Tourmaster Ridgecrest Mesh Adventure jacket and pants combo is part of the apparel brand’s Horizon Line aimed at ADV riders‚ but it’s suitable for anyone looking for a versatile set of three-season gear at a reasonable price – MSRP is $239.95 for the jacket and $189.99 for the pants. The outer shell of both garments is made of abrasion-resistant 600-denier polyester and high-flow mesh with 1000-denier honeycomb nylon ripstop reinforcements in high-impact areas. Additional protection comes from removable CE Level 2 armor at the shoulders‚ elbows‚ and knees and EVA foam padding at the back and hips‚ while stretch panels in key locations enhance freedom of movement.  To keep out wind and rain‚ both garments have lightweight‚ removable‚ breathable Reissa liners‚ and the jacket also has a removable thermal vest liner. Fit adjusters and reflective accents abound‚ and an 8-inch zipper at the lower back connects the jacket to the pants. ADV and touring riders love pockets‚ and the Ridgecrest set doesn’t disappoint. On the jacket‚ there are six on the front‚ two inside‚ and two on the back‚ one of which is a huge cargo pocket that’s a great place to store liners when not in use. The pants have four pockets‚ and the two jacket liners have a total of three pockets. Tourmaster Ridgecrest Mesh Adventure pants in Sand/Grey Tourmaster Ridgecrest Mesh Adventure pants in Black The Tourmaster Ridgecrest performed well during the two-day press launch for the new BMW R 1300 GS. On cold mornings and high-elevation mountain rides‚ the liners blocked the wind and kept me warm. During the exertion of off-road riding‚ the mesh gear allowed plenty of airflow to shed excess body heat. The jacket and pants were comfortable (the stretch panels were much appreciated) and fit was quite good‚ though the jacket sleeves were a tad short for my long monkey arms. Check the sizing chart to ensure you order the correct size – the best fit for me was a large jacket and medium pants. Tourmaster Ridgecrest Mesh Adventure jacket in Hi-Viz Tourmaster Ridgecrest Mesh Adventure jacket in Black The Tourmaster Ridgecrest Mesh Adventure jacket is available in Black‚ Hi-Viz‚ Navy‚ or Sand‚ and the pants are available in Black or Sand/Grey. Both items come in a wide variety of sizes‚ including Short‚ Tall‚ and Plus options. See all of Rider‘s Apparel Reviews here. Judge Reverses Decision‚ Allows for Removal of Confederate Statue at Arlington National Cemetery

Earlier this week‚ a federal Virginia judge halted the removal of a Confederate memorial statue at Arlington National Cemetery. Judge Rossie Alston made his initial ruling in response to claims that the graves around the memorial were being desecrated in the process of removal. However‚ just this morning‚ the judge reversed course‚ allowing for the removal of the historic memorial to continue. Take a look: Judge Allows Confederate Statue At Arlington National Cemetery To Be Removed—Ending Day-Long Holdhttps://t.co/rT1OkJ9MVB pic.twitter.com/izcba9e64O — Forbes (@Forbes) December 20‚ 2023 After federal judge lifts temporary injunction‚ Biden administration rushes to desecrate graves at Arlington National Cemetery. https://t.co/xVmTZCjGQD — Tom Fitton (@TomFitton) December 20‚ 2023 Here’s more details on the judge’s reversal‚ from The Washington Examiner: A federal judge ruled that Arlington National Cemetery may proceed with removing a Confederate monument after pausing the effort earlier this week. Judge Rossie Alston of the U.S. District Court for the Eastern District of Virginia issued an order on Tuesday vacating the injunction he had placed on the cemetery to halt the removal of the monument‚ saying in a court filing that the plaintiffs failed to show how removing the monument would disturb the grave sites. “The information and pictures provided in the Yates Declaration demonstrate that Defendants are taking protective measures and that Plaintiffs’ complaints regarding the removal efforts being likely to damage the gravesites are misinformed or misleading. The Court also personally visited the Memorial and it was clear to the Court that Defendants were making every effort to protect and respect the surrounding gravesites‚” Alston wrote in his order. He also claimed that the plaintiffs failed to show “public interest” in the preliminary injunction blocking the monument from being removed. ABC News also reported on the removal of the Confederate statue: A federal judge ruled Tuesday to allow a Confederate memorial to be removed from Arlington National Cemetery in northern Virginia after it was halted amid a temporary restraining order submitted by protesting groups. The removal of the Confederate memorial is congressionally mandated to be removed by Jan. 1‚ 2024‚ according to the Army National Military Cemeteries‚ which is heading the removal procedures at Arlington. “Plaintiffs have not alleged facts that support the premise that Defendants intend to “destroy” rather than “remove” the Memorial‚” said District Judge Rossie D. Alston‚ Jr. in his opinion. “The parties discussed at oral argument that the Memorial will likely end up reconstituted at another site. Moreover‚ Plaintiffs had no answer regarding how the deconstruction and removal of the Memorial in the manner planned would result in irreparable harm‚ given that it appears that the Memorial can be reconstructed at a later time if Plaintiffs ultimately succeed in the claims.” A congressional commission in 2021 required the removal “of all names‚ symbols‚ displays‚ monuments‚ and paraphernalia that honor or commemorate the Confederate States of America … or any person who served voluntarily with the Confederate States of America” from all assets of the Department of Defense.
